How to Request Disability Accommodations for Marin County Jail Visits or Services

Need an accommodation to participate in a Marin County program, service, or activity - including jail visits? You can request one. The County of Marin Disability Accommodation Request form handles both accommodation requests and reports of barriers at county facilities.

Try to submit your request at least five business days before your visit or service date. Marin County recommends this timeline to give staff enough time to arrange things. They'll work with shorter notice when possible, but earlier requests have the best chance of being fully set up.

Three Ways Request

  • Call (415) 473-4381 (Voice)
  • Dial 711 for CA Relay
  • Submit the County of Marin Disability Accommodation Request form
  • You can also make requests by email (the email address isn’t included in the excerpted information)

Note: If you use relay services, dial 711 for CA Relay when you contact Marin County about an accommodation request.

Marin County asks for at least five business days' notice on accommodation requests. For jail visits, that means reaching out as soon as you have a date in mind.

Need help sooner? Still ask. Marin County says they'll do their best with less than five business days' notice - just don't count on it. Contact them right away by phone, relay, or the request form.

The County of Marin Disability Accommodation Request form lets you ask for an accommodation or report a barrier at a facility. Don't overthink it - Marin County says you don't need to fill in every field. Provide what you can and submit.

  • Your name and the best way to reach you back
  • The program/service/activity you’re trying to access (for example, a jail visit or another jail-related service)
  • What accommodation you’re requesting (clear, plain language is fine)
  • The date/time you need the accommodation (if you know it)
  • Any barrier you’re reporting at a facility (if that’s part of your request)

Need documents in a different format? Marin County provides copies in alternative formats upon request. Call (415) 473-4381, use CA Relay (711), or submit the Disability Accommodation Request form.
